推荐项目:Zettlr 文档系统——打造你的多语言技术文档
项目介绍
在日益复杂的技术世界中,一份清晰、准确的文档对于开发者和用户来说至关重要。Zettlr 不仅是一个功能强大的 Markdown 编辑器,它的官方文档系统更是为技术社区树立了新的标杆。该文档系统基于开源理念构建,在 GitHub 上公开托管,鼓励全球范围内的贡献者参与维护与改进。
技术分析
核心技术栈:Markdown & Multi-Language Support
- Markdown:Zettlr 的文档采用简洁直观的 Markdown 语法编写,这不仅降低了编辑门槛,还确保了文档的可读性和可扩展性。
- 多语言支持:通过在
docs
目录下创建 ISO 代码命名的语言目录,实现多语言版本,每个语言目录都独立且唯一,适应不同区域用户的阅读需求。
开源生态系统集成
- GitHub 集成:利用 GitHub 平台提交修改,任何人都可以轻松地编辑文档并发起 Pull Request,极大地促进了社区合作与更新速度。
- MkDocs 构建工具:借助 MkDocs 强大的文档构建能力,能够快速预览和构建整个文档体系,加速开发流程的同时保证文档质量。
应用场景
适合人群
无论你是初学 Markdown 的新手还是希望提升技术写作的专业人士,或是寻求建立高质量、多语种技术文档的团队,Zettlr 文档系统都是理想的选择。
使用案例
- 技术教程撰写:为软件、硬件或任何科技产品编写详尽的技术手册。
- 多语言市场拓展:企业可通过构建多种语言版本的用户指南,扩大国际市场影响力。
- 开源项目协作:开放文档供社区审查和贡献,促进项目的成长和发展。
项目特点
参与友好型设计
- 低门槛入门:仅需基本 Markdown 知识即可上手编辑,对新手十分友好。
- 社区驱动:鼓励用户和开发者共同完善文档,形成良性循环的反馈机制。
动态资源管理
- 统一样式表链接:所有语言目录下的文档共享一个 CSS 文件,简化样式同步工作,保持文档界面的一致性。
易于本地测试与部署
- 自定义脚本:提供
serve.sh
和build.sh
脚本来分别启动服务进行文档测试和构建完整的文档集,有效提高工作效率。
Zettlr 文档系统的开放性、多语言特性和易于使用的特性使其成为技术文档领域的佼佼者。无论是个人还是组织,都可以从这个平台上获益,它不仅是学习和分享知识的理想场所,也是推动技术创新的重要力量。立即加入我们,一起探索 Zettlr 文档系统的无限可能!